Cladding repair services involve assessing and restoring the exterior covering of a building to ensure its integrity and appearance. This process typically includes identifying issues such as cracks, loose panels, or damaged materials, followed by necessary repairs or replacements. Skilled service providers use a variety of techniques to fix or replace cladding sections, helping to maintain the building’s structural stability and aesthetic appeal. Proper repair work can prevent further deterioration and extend the lifespan of the cladding, safeguarding the property from weather-related damage.
Many common problems prompt homeowners to seek cladding repair services. Over time, exposure to the elements can cause materials to weaken, crack, or become loose. Moisture infiltration through damaged cladding can lead to internal issues like mold, rot, or insulation problems. Additionally, aesthetic concerns such as faded or discolored panels may prompt repairs to restore the property’s visual appeal. Addressing these issues early with professional repairs can help prevent more costly repairs down the line and preserve the value of the property.

The overview below groups typical Cladding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Minor cladding repairs typically cost between $250 and $600, covering patching or sealing small areas.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and material type.
Moderate Repairs - Mid-sized projects, such as replacing sections of damaged cladding, generally range from $600 to $2,000. These are common for repairs involving multiple panels or sections needing attention.
Large-Scale Repairs - Larger or more complex repair jobs can cost between $2,000 and $5,000, especially when multiple areas or specialized materials are involved. Fewer projects reach this tier, but they are necessary for extensive damage.
Full Cladding Replacement - Complete replacement of cladding systems often exceeds $5,000, depending on building size and material choices. Local contractors can provide estimates based on the scope of the project and specific requ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
